What is cap block ?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

(i) During germination of pollen grain on the stigma all the cytoplasmic contents of the pollen move to the tip of the pollen tube.
(ii) The tip appears to be hemispherical, transparent and is called the cap block.
(iii) It is cut off from the rest of the pollen by a vacuole.
